Output 18d84d39d8809f3efd621f0188365ac5ba43cc0984f16680b1c89c84954602eb:0

value
19635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a633ac90586613a9172b087bdc6bf3119428fbd OP_EQUAL
address
3QWwj6aG7gQg6gYag8xXxpRD9nKj3jB5Sg
transaction
18d84d39d8809f3efd621f0188365ac5ba43cc0984f16680b1c89c84954602eb
spent
true